2. Download & install the software

To fly online, you’ll need to install the following software:

IvAp is the Virtual Pilot Client. This is the software that connects your flight simulator to the network. Users of FSX can download the FSX version, and X-Plane users can download X-IvAp.

IvAe gives an overview of the live network without having to connect. You can obtain information about flights in progress, ATC positions online, METAR’s, events, scheduling, network statistics and much more.

3. Preparation

To fly, you don’t need to be an aviation expert. However, it is important that:

  • You are already familiar with your flight simulator software (e.g.FS2004, FSX, X-Plane, etc.)
  • You are comfortable flying with the aircraft you want to use on IVAO.
  • You have a basic understanding of Air Traffic Control and have read the IvAp manual. This will prepare you for your first theory exam.
  • You read the basic manuals found on our website to have tha basic knowledge of aviation.

If you have any doubts about any of these points, it would be best to ask for advice before attempting to fly.

5. Connect

Here are some tips you may find useful when it is time to make your first connection to the network:

  • Use an aircraft which you know well and are comfortable with.
  • Position your aircraft on the apron of a parking position away from the runway. Do not connect to the network parked on the runway, for obvious reasons.
  • Indicate in your flight plan comments that this is your first connection. If the air traffic controllers aren’t too busy, they will be more than happy to help you.
